Probe opened into clash near Anti-Corruption Court

A criminal case has been initiated following an incident involving supporters of the Strong Armenia party near the Anti-Corruption Court building on April 17.

According to Armenia’s Investigative Committee, the proceedings were launched on charges of hooliganism committed by a group and obstruction of a public official’s lawful duties, as reported by 1lurer.am .

During the preliminary investigation, law enforcement officers detained 17 individuals.

Necessary investigative and procedural actions are currently underway.

On April 17, during a march along Tbilisi Highway, a scuffle broke out between supporters of Samvel Karapetyan and police officers. Toward the end of the march, law enforcement demanded that participants leave the roadway and continue along the sidewalk.
